EU launches €7 billion research funding package

11 August 2011

A set of research funding opportunities with a total budget of €7 billion has been launched by the European Union to stimulate research across several disciplines.

EU funding This is the largest financial package ever issued by the .

The new FP7 calls are largely designed to encourage innovation and research which tackles the toughest challenges of our era, particularly climate change, energy and food security, resource-efficiency, health and ageing populations.

Funding is also available for excellent basic research. Nearly €1.6 billion is being allocated to European Research Council grants to fund both senior research leaders and early-career researchers to carry out cutting-edge research projects, both individually and in teams.
